Durham on top of Second XI fixture

Thursday 16th June 2016
Written by Danny Painter

Rob Hemmings completed a five-wicket haul, while Scott Elstone hit 42, on Day Two of the Second XI Championship fixture at Darlington Cricket Club. 

Hemmings (5-65) continued to impress by dismissing G Sandu (18) for the final wicket of the visitors’ innings, and complete his first five-wicket haul for the Second XI. Durham all out for 245, a lead of 126.

Jonathan Tattersall (25) made a good start to his innings, first partnering Cricket Derbyshire Academy, in partnership with the University of Derby player, Ryan Bramwell (6) and then Captain, Scott Elstone (42).

Tattersall and his Captain put on 29 for the second wicket before the former was removed by Durham bowler, M Potts (1-22), with Derbyshire 40-2.

Tom Knight fell for nine, but Elstone and Harvey Hosein (25) responded with a 44-run stand before Durham bowler, Adam Hickey, with claimed figures of 4-58, would halt the progress removing Elstone.

After Hosein had gone, dismissed by Gurman Randhawa (1-48), Hickey went to work on the lower order by dismissing, Greg Cork (17), Tom Ball (4) and Hemmings (22) in just eight overs.

Cricket Derbyshire Academy, in partnership with the University of Derby Captain, Callum Parkinson (35*) dug his heels in and put together a partnership of 66 with his academy teammate, Cameron Ball (28). Derbyshire ewere all out for 247, setting Durham 122 to win.

Hemmings was in the wickets again at the start of the final innings, claiming 2-22, to take his tally to seven wickets in the match. Durham closed the day on 47-2, requiring 75 runs on the final day for victory.
